Key Features to Consider
When choosing an espresso machine under ₤ 200, several functions need to be taken into account:
- Pump Pressure: A minimum of 9 bars of pressure is necessary for drawing out an abundant espresso.
- Boiler Type: Single and double boiler systems impact heat consistency.
- Size and Design: Consider the kitchen area area available and the machine's general visual.
- Portafilter Quality: A good portafilter ensures better coffee extraction.
- Steam Wand: A quality steam wand is crucial if you enjoy milk-based drinks.
Top Espresso Machines Under ₤ 200
Below are some remarkable espresso makers that provide on quality and efficiency without surpassing the budget.
Brand | Model | Pump Pressure | Boiler Type | Steam Wand | Price (Approx) |
---|---|---|---|---|---|
De'Longhi | EC685.M Dedica | 15 bar | Single | Yes | ₤ 149 |
Sage | The Infuser | 9 bar | Single | Yes | ₤ 199 |
Krups | XP3440 | 15 bar | Single | Yes | ₤ 99 |
Gaggia | Classic | 15 bar | Single | Yes | ₤ 199 |
Morphy Richards | 162020 Accents | 15 bar | Single | Yes | ₤ 79 |
De'Longhi EC685.M Dedica
The De'Longhi EC685.M Dedica is a compact, aesthetically pleasing machine understood for its dependability and efficiency. It features a 15-bar pump pressure and a manual steam wand, enabling the production of lattes and cappuccinos. Coffeee warms up quickly, making it practical for early morning use.
Sage The Infuser
The Sage Infuser is extremely regarded for its precise espresso extraction, thanks to its pre-infusion feature. With a 9-bar pump and an excellent steam wand, this machine is best for those looking to experiment with milk-based beverages. Its sleek design includes a modern touch to any kitchen area.
Krups XP3440
The Krups XP3440 is one of the most affordable alternatives on this list, offering excellent value for cash. With a 15-bar pressure pump, it provides a solid espresso experience. It features a built-in milk frother, making it simple to develop velvety drinks.
Gaggia Classic
Known for its commercial-grade performance, the Gaggia Classic is extensively popular amongst coffee lovers. It features a 15-bar pump pressure and a brass portafilter for optimal temperature stability. The machine is perfect for those serious about their espresso without spending too much.
Morphy Richards 162020 Accents
If you are looking for a budget-friendly option, the Morphy Richards 162020 Accents is excellent. It offers a basic design and a 15-bar pump pressure, best for novices wanting to begin their espresso journey.
Frequently asked questions
1. Can I make non-espresso coffee with these machines?
Yes, while these machines are developed for espresso, you can use them to brew strong coffee or even Americano-style drinks.
2. Do these machines require unique coffee?
Espresso machines work best with finely ground coffee specifically planned for espresso preparation. Search for beans identified as 'espresso' at your local coffee shop or store.
3. How simple are these machines to clean up?
Cleaning ease varies by design. Usually, these machines include removable parts for easy cleansing, but it's vital to check the manufacturer's standards.
4. Exist any noteworthy brand names to consider?
Brand names like De'Longhi, Gaggia, Krups, and Sage are understood for producing high-quality espresso machines and must be top competitors when shopping in this price variety.
5. How long do these machines last?
With correct maintenance, espresso machines under ₤ 200 can last numerous years. Routine descaling and cleansing will substantially extend their life expectancy.
